The goal of this bill is to establish a statewide children’s mental health ombudsman for the purposes of advocating on behalf of children with mental health disorders, identifying barriers to effective mental health treatment, “ensuring compliance” with policies and regulations regarding children’s mental health services and receiving, investigating, and resolving through administrative action complaints and issues related to the welfare of children.
